What does PAPI stand for?

Explanation:
PAPI is a visual glide-slope aid that helps you stay on the correct descent path during approach. The acronym stands for Precision Approach Path Indicator. It uses four lights in a row that show red or white to communicate your vertical position relative to the desired glide path. The goal is to see four white lights, which indicates you’re on the intended approach path. Red lights mean you’re below the glide path, and a mix of colors signals deviation so you can adjust your pitch to rejoin the path. This system is a quick, at-a-glance cue used near the runway to ensure a safe, stable approach.

Common Content Areas

Understanding the key content areas of the AVOP exam is crucial for effective preparation. The following topics are commonly covered:

  • Airside Safety Regulations: Familiarize yourself with the safety rules that govern vehicle operation on the airside, including speed limits, right-of-way protocols, and communication with air traffic control.
  • Operational Procedures: Learn the procedures for operating vehicles in an airport environment, including taxiing, parking, and maneuvering around aircraft and other vehicles.
  • Emergency Protocols: Understand the emergency procedures that must be followed in case of incidents or accidents, including evacuation routes and reporting protocols.
  • Vehicle Maintenance and Inspection: Know the importance of maintaining vehicles in optimal condition, including pre-operation checks and regular servicing.
  • Environmental Considerations: Be aware of the environmental policies related to vehicle operation at the airport, including waste management and pollution prevention measures.
